Focusing on the themes of fury and madness, this analysis delves into Lucan's epic poem about the civil war between Caesar and Pompey. Professor Fratantuono offers a detailed examination of the text, contextualizing it within the chaotic backdrop of Nero's reign. The work stands out as the most comprehensive English-language study of the Pharsalia, paralleling his previous studies on Virgil and Ovid, and sheds light on the psychological and societal turmoil of ancient Rome.
